I'm a little jealous of you New Orleans FTFers today, although I'm still recovering from most of a week spent in Arizona visiting my folks.

I ended up sending a small squad by proxy and a MI Bloodgames team.

Entrants: 25
Styles: 5 AB, 1 BA, 3 LU, 2 PL, 1 PR, 2 PS, 2 SL, 3 ST, 4 TP, 2 WS
Classes: 5 Primus, 1 Contender, 1 Eligible, 2 ADM, 1 Freshmen, 1 Challenger, 2 Champions, 3 Adepts, 2 Initiates, 2 Apprentices, 5 Rookies

I sent my entire King of Primus team and the living members of my Turf War team, leaving only 17 legitimate tourney warriors. There are some solid warriors among them, but I suspect my chances of TCing are in the low double digits or high single digits.

Good luck to everyone in the tourney. I look forward to following the action online!

Day 1 is in the books.

After scraping along for five rounds with a 59-59-0-1 record, kept to 50% by the ballast that is my King of Primus team, rounds six and seven have allowed me to creep up to 53% with a 74-66-0-1 overall record.

The one death was a doozy. GAMMA VELORUM, a 9(2)-10-11-21-21-5-11 PL, died at 0-2 in Inits. So he'll be a Dead Adept in October. And then again in the following October. And then again in the following October...

Of 25 warriors that entered, 8 remain. Two are 7-0, three are 6-1, and three are 5-2. As I might have expected, the best part of my team is in Contenders to Freshmen. All five of those warriors, two bust-outs and three sandbaggers, are alive and fighting. Round 7 is usually one of hope, where you imagine all of your remaining warriors going on to TV and TC. Round 10 is when reality sets in, as all of them could be eliminated by then!

Good luck on Day 2.
